OBJECTIVE: During the last decade, serum prostate-specific antigen (PSA) used as a screening tool for prostate carcinoma, and the 18-guage prostate biopsy gun, which allows for relative ease of prostate gland sampling, became available at the University Hospital of the West Indies. The aim of this study was to investigate what impact these diagnostic tools have had on the histopathogy services and in the diagnosis of prostate cancer. METHODS: A retrospective search of all prostate tissue specimens received in the Department of Pathology over the ten-year period 1991 to 2000 was conducted and their histology reports examined. Parameters recorded included the type of specimen received and the diagnosis issued by the pathologist. RESULTS: Our results demonstrated a small but gradual increase in the total number of prostate specimens accessioned until 1997, followed by a marked and sustained rise. This pattern reflected almost exclusively a similar trend in the number of biopsy specimens reviewed. During the period under review, there was a marginal decrease in the number of chips accessioned but a slight increase in the number of open prostatectomies. Radical prostatectomies were frequently performed. A total number of 106 cases of carcinoma of the prostate was diagnosed from biopsy specimens (35 percent of the biopsies received) during the first 5 years of the study, compared with 362 in the latter period (48 percent of biopsies received). CONCLUSION: The availability of the serum PSA test and the prostate biopsy gun had a significant impact on the number of specimens received in the histopathology laboratory and in the diagnosis of prostate cancer in particular.
